In terms of experience, this is my first time working a paid job, however, I have done a lot of work with younger students by being involved in both a peer mentoring and guided reading program at my school, hence, I am more than capable to teach your child how to achieve the best grades they possibly can. Moreover, I achieved an 8 in both English Literature and Language, and am currently studying English at a Year 12 level. I finished my GCSEs last year, and therefore, I am still very familiarised with the structure of the exams and what the exam board requires from you to subsequently achieve your desired grade.
I will begin my lessons by learning what my student can already do without my help, as this knowledge would assist me in knowing what areas to focus on throughout my lessons. I would aim to focus on one question off an English language paper a lesson, and learning how to perfect it throughout, however, if my student has a preferred structure of lesson, or a topic they urgently need to draw attention to, I would do that, as I prioritise my students wants and needs.
I would hope to make my student comfortable around me, so that they can honestly and earnestly answer any questions in regards to their studies, so I will provide my email so that my student and their parents can contact me - purely in an educational context - with ease.
